-// Returns a pointer to the second token in the cmd_line parameter or an
-// empty string. See the implementation in vc7\crt\src\wincmdln.c
-//
-// TODO(omaha): consider moving this function into the tiny shell, as it
-// is logically part of our modified runtime environment.
-TCHAR* GetCmdLineTail(const TCHAR* cmd_line) {
- ASSERT1(cmd_line);
- bool in_quote = false;
-
- // Skip past program name (first token in command line).
- // Check for and handle quoted program name.
-
- while ((*cmd_line > _T(' ')) ||
- (*cmd_line && in_quote)) {
- // Flip the in_quote if current character is '"'.
- if (*cmd_line == _T('"')) {
- in_quote = !in_quote;
- }
- ++cmd_line;
- }
-
- // Skip past any white space preceeding the second token.
- while (*cmd_line && (*cmd_line <= _T(' '))) {
- cmd_line++;
- }
-
- return const_cast<TCHAR*>(cmd_line);
-}
